Melissa Shoes Melbourne

Bubblegum hues, bulging balloons and contrasting textures comprise the new Melissa shoe shop in Melbourne, Australia.

‘The need was to create another world, a sensory delight,’ say designers Juliet Moore and Ben Edwards who were commissioned to realize the Brazilian shoe label’s first shop on Aussie soil.
They filled the space with 300 PTFE plastic spheres that resemble suspended balloons. Threaded onto cables mounted around the perimeter, the spheres hang in clusters throughout the shop.
